Technical Problem
Existing systems for managing multiple moving bodies face challenges in rapid and efficient abnormality detection and response due to limited vision, lack of shared knowledge among units, and inefficient learning, leading to decreased fleet efficiency and safety.
Method used
A system that receives real-time data from multiple mobile objects, detects anomalies, and provides visual and auditory notifications while enabling autonomous learning across the fleet to improve detection accuracy.
Benefits of technology
Enhances the safety and efficiency of managing multiple moving bodies by enabling rapid response to abnormalities and continuous learning, ensuring effective operation management.
